專利名稱:一種自適應的電能表采集器的制作方法
技術領域:
本實用新型涉及一種電能表采集器,尤其是涉及一種符合國家電網要求的自適應的電能表米集器。
背景技術:
在一些老舊小區的改造過程中,存在電能表不統一的問題,在同一采集器下掛有不同廠家,不同通信波特率的電能表,還有不同通信規約的電能表,為智能電網的建設帶來很大的麻煩。原有老舊電能表大多使用DL/T645-1997通信規約1200bps波特率進行通信,而新安裝電能表則大多使用DL/T645-2007通信規約2400bps波特率進行通信,還有一些電能表按照當地特殊要求進行通信,例如使用DL/T645-2007通信規約1200bps進行通信。所以老舊小區的改造仍然面臨著很大的困難。·[0003]現有的遠程抄表技術中,同時存在載波、無線等多種遠程通信方式,并且每種通信方式各有特點,在不同的地區適合不同的通信方式,而采集器必需支持所多種通信方式,為采集器的生產和檢測帶來了很大的不便。
發明內容本實用新型的目的在于提供一種自適應的無線采集器,具有自適應電能表的通信波特率的功能,能夠自適應電能表通信規約,自適應各種通信模塊的,包括無線傳輸模塊和載波傳輸模塊等,抗干擾能力強,不需另外布線,不需現場抄表,節約人力成本,提高工作效率。本實用新型的目的是通過以下技術方案實現的一種自適應的電能表采集器,包括MCU微處理芯片,E2PR0M存儲芯片;存儲電能表檔案及抄表數據與MCU通過I2C總線進行連接;RTC時鐘芯片與MCU通過I2C總線連接;MCU通過UART與紅外通信電路連接;RS485為采集器與電能表之間進行通信與MCU通過UART通信接口相連接;上行通信接口使用無線傳輸模塊或載波傳輸模塊與集中器相互通信與MCU通過UART接口與無線傳輸模塊通信相接,MCU的一個IO引腳與無線傳輸模塊連接作為事件狀態輸出指示引腳。所述的一種自適應的電能表采集器,其所述采集器為獨立的通信模塊,采集器通過上行通信接口與無線傳通信塊或載波通信模塊連接。本實用新型的優點與效果是I.具有自適應電能表的通信波特率的功能,可兼容1200bps、2400bps、4800bps、9600bps等各種通信波特率的電能表。2.能夠自適應電能表通信規約,可兼容DL/T645-1997和DL/T645-2007通信規約的電能表。3.具有自適應各種通信模塊的功能,包括無線傳輸模塊和載波傳輸模塊等,抗干擾能力強,不需要另外布線,也不需要人工到現場抄表,大大節約人力成本,提高工作效率。
圖I是本實用新型硬件框圖;圖2是本實用新型通信波特率自適應軟件流程圖;圖3是本實用新型通信規約自適應軟件流程圖;圖4是本實用新型抄表流程圖。
具體實施方式
本實用新型的硬件電路結構如圖I所示,MCU是微處理芯片;E2PR0M是存儲芯片,存儲電能表檔案及抄表數據,與MCU通過I2C總線進行連接;RTC是時鐘芯片,與MCU通過I2C總線連接;MCU通過UART與紅外通信電路連接;RS485用于采集器與電能表之間進行通信,與MCU通過UART通信接口相連接;上行通信接口通常使用無線傳輸模塊或載波傳輸模塊與集中器相互通信,與MCU通過UART接口與無線傳輸模塊通信,MCU的一個IO引腳與無線傳輸模塊連接作為事件狀態輸出指示引腳。采集器使用獨立的通信模塊,采集器通過上行通信接口與無線傳通信塊或載波通信模塊連接。由于各廠家通信模塊都有內部命令和模塊的軟件、硬件版本信息,采集器上電時自動發送命令,讀取通信模塊的廠家信息、硬件版本號、軟件版本號等,并自動解析返回命令,識別通信模塊類型,并按照相應的命令對模塊進行初始化,使模塊正常工作。自適應電能表的通信波特率功能的實現如圖3所示,采集器接收到集中器發送的上行數據,首先解析命令,并從電能表檔案中讀取電表的通信速率,并直接按照檔案中記錄的通信速率轉發命令;如果獲取電能表通信波特率失敗,采集器首先嘗試使用2400bps通信波特率對電能表轉發命令,如果電能表返回正確數據,則將2400bps記錄在電表檔案中,否則采集器則嘗試使用1200bps通信波特率對電能表轉發命令,如果電能表返回正確數據,則將1200bps記錄在該電能表的檔案記錄中。下一次通信可直接讀取記錄的通信速率。自適應電能表通信規約功能的實現如圖4所示,采集器主動與電能表通信時,先從電能表檔案中讀取通信規約類型,并按照檔案記錄中的規約類型進行通信,如果讀取失敗,采集器首先嘗試使用DL/T645-2007通信規約與電能表通信,如果電能表返回正確數據,則將其記錄在電能表檔案中,否則嘗試使用DL/T645-1997通信規約進行通信,如果電能表返回正確數據,則將其記錄在電能表檔案中。下一次通信直接從電能表檔案中讀取電能表通信規約。本實用新型的硬件包括MCU、E2PR0M存儲器、RTC實時時鐘電路、下行RS485通信電路、上行通信接口、以及電源管理電路。MCU為主控制芯片,使用RENESAS公司推出的8位單片機,單片機型號為UPD78F0526。上行通信模塊采用獨立設計,可兼容不同廠家和不同通信方式的通信模塊,可以使用無線通信方式和載波通信方式進行遠程通信。采集器的抄表流程如圖5所示,采集器從上行通信接口收到集中器的抄表命令,MCU自動從電能表檔案中讀取電能表的通信波特率和通信規約,并按照檔案中的記錄通過下行RS485通信接口抄讀電能表數據,如果電能表返回數據正確,采集器將電能表返回數據通過無線傳輸模塊轉發給集中器,并結束抄讀,如果電能表返回數據錯誤或未返回正確數據,則可能電能表存在故障,例如斷電或RS485總線損壞,則直接終止此次抄讀。采集器可連接廣32只帶RS485通信功能的電能表,電能表通信波特率為1200 9600bps,通信規約為 DL/T645-2007 或 DL/T645-1997。采集器自動識別通信模塊,上行通信接口連接無線傳輸模塊時,采集器自動使用無線傳輸方式進行通信,上行通信接口連接載波傳輸模塊時,采集器自動使用載波傳輸方式進行通信。
權利要求1.一種自適應的電能表采集器,其特征在于,包括MCU微處理芯片,E2PR0M存儲芯片;存儲電能表檔案及抄表數據與MCU通過I2C總線進行連接;RTC時鐘芯片與MCU通過I2C總線連接;MCU通過UART與紅外通信電路連接;RS485為采集器與電能表之間進行通信與MCU通過UART通信接口相連接;上行通信接口使用無線傳輸模塊或載波傳輸模塊與集中器相互通信與MCU通過UART接口與無線傳輸模塊通信相接,MCU的一個IO引腳與無線傳輸模塊連接作為事件狀態輸出指示引腳。
2.根據權利要求I所述的一種自適應的電能表采集器,其特征在于,所述采集器為獨立的通信模塊,采集器通過上行通信接口與無線傳通信塊或載波通信模塊連接。
專利摘要一種自適應的電能表采集器,涉及電能表采集器,包括MCU微處理芯片,E2PROM存儲芯片;存儲電能表檔案及抄表數據與MCU通過I2C總線進行連接;RTC時鐘芯片與MCU通過I2C總線連接;MCU通過UART與紅外通信電路連接;RS485為采集器與電能表進行通信與MCU通過UART通信接口相連接;上行通信接口使用無線傳輸模塊或載波傳輸模塊與集中器相互通信與MCU通過UART接口與無線傳輸模塊通信相接。本實用新型具有自適應電能表的通信波特率的功能,能夠自適應電能表通信規約,自適應各種通信模塊的,包括無線傳輸模塊和載波傳輸模塊等,抗干擾能力強,不需另外布線,不需現場抄表,節約人力成本,提高工作效率。
文檔編號G08C17/02GK202677599SQ20122027993
公開日2013年1月16日 申請日期2012年6月14日 優先權日2012年6月14日
發明者張俊哲, 王占元, 宋延林, 雷玉霞 申請人:沈陽時尚實業有限公司